linux相关配置.docx
需积分: 0 4 浏览量
更新于2019-12-17
收藏 121KB DOCX 举报
在Linux操作系统中,配置是管理和优化系统的关键步骤。这份"linux相关配置.docx"文档包含了几个关键的Linux系统配置操作,主要涉及主机名的修改、网络接口的调整以及用户管理。以下是这些操作的详细解释:
1、**修改主机名**:
在Linux系统中,主机名是标识服务器身份的重要元素。要修改主机名,可以使用`vi`编辑器打开`/etc/sysconfig/network`文件。在这个文件中,找到`HOSTNAME`这一行,然后更改其后面的值为你所需的主机名。例如,如果你想要将主机名改为"myserver",则应修改为`HOSTNAME=myserver`。修改完成后保存并退出。
2、**修改网卡配置**:
在多网卡环境中,有时需要对网卡进行重新命名或配置,以避免网络冲突。在`/etc/udev/rules.d/70-persistent-net.rules`文件中,你可以看到系统识别的网卡名称。如果克隆或复制了虚拟机,可能导致网卡名称重复。在这种情况下,你需要删除旧的网卡信息(如eth0),然后将新的网卡(如eth1)重命名为eth0。接着,进入`/etc/sysconfig/network-scripts/`目录,编辑`ifcfg-eth0`文件,删除UUID和HWADDR字段,因为它们是网卡的唯一标识。如果之前配置了静态IP,需要检查并修改,确保不会与现有网络中的其他设备冲突。
3、**重启系统与验证**:
完成上述配置后,执行`reboot`命令重启系统。重启后,使用`ip addr show`或`ifconfig`命令查看网卡状态,确认网卡名称和配置是否已正确更新。
4、**用户管理**:
在Linux中,用户管理是安全管理的重要组成部分。这里演示了如何创建新用户、设置密码,以及调整用户权限。
- **创建用户**:使用`adduser`命令可以创建新用户。例如,`adduser tommy`会创建一个名为"tommy"的新用户。
- **设置密码**:创建用户后,使用`passwd`命令可以为用户设置密码。如`passwd tommy`,然后按照提示输入新密码。
- **修改用户权限**:在Linux中,`root`用户拥有最高权限。要将用户提升到`root`组,需要编辑`/etc/passwd`文件。找到新用户的行(如`tommy:x:0:33:tommy:/data/webroot:/bin/bash`),这里的`0`表示用户ID,将其改为`0`,表示该用户属于`root`组。但请注意,不建议随意赋予普通用户`root`权限,这可能带来安全风险。
- **删除用户**:若不再需要某个用户,可以使用`userdel`命令删除。例如,`userdel username`将删除名为"username"的用户。但需注意,如果该用户拥有文件或目录,可能需要先清理这些资源,否则删除用户可能会导致数据丢失。
以上就是"linux相关配置.docx"文件中涉及的主要Linux配置操作,包括主机名、网络接口和用户管理。正确理解和执行这些步骤对于日常的Linux系统维护和管理至关重要。
rhf13579
- 粉丝: 3
- 资源: 21
最新资源
- Java毕设项目:基于spring+mybatis+maven+mysql实现的会员积分商城管理系统分前后台【含源码+数据库+毕业论文】
- 基于Java技术的下拉导航菜单设计源码
- Java毕设项目:基于spring+mybatis+maven+mysql实现的票务管理系统分前后台【含源码+数据库+毕业论文+开题报告】
- 基于开源语音识别模型whisper的Unity插件设计源码
- 基于Java语言的TaogLi高校家教平台设计源码
- Java毕设项目:基于spring+mybatis+maven+mysql实现的农产品仓库管理系统【含源码+数据库+毕业论文+开题报告】
- 基于Winsock的拦截与修改64位及32位封包的PacketEditor设计源码
- PHP性能检测扩展XHProf与FirePHP线上调试工具详解
- 基于Java语言的RxTool设计源码集合
- 基于CSS和JavaScript的IT知识图谱设计源码
- 基于SaToken轻量级Java权限认证的XrSaTokenVue Vue设计源码
- 基于Java和安卓基础知识的简易记事本设计源码
- Java毕设项目:基于spring+mybatis+maven+mysql实现的健康综合咨询问诊平台预约挂号管理系统分前后台【含源码+数据库+毕业论文】
- 基于SpringBoot+Vue前后端分离技术的在线购物商城设计源码
- 基于Vue和JavaScript的掌上生活超市小程序配送解决方案设计源码
- Java毕设项目:基于spring+mybatis+maven+mysql实现的农家乐信息平台管理系统【含源码+数据库+开题报告+毕业论文+答辩PPT】